互联网时代,没有数据能力,你还怎么升职加薪?
fromuser_profile//从指定的数据表中得到的结果如下:这就是最基础的select语句,从特定表取特定字段的数据。Case2、简单处理查询结果:限制返回行数/列重命名从表user_profile中,查看前2个用户明细设备ID数据,并将列名改为‘user_infos_example’,请你从用户信息表取出相应结果。selectdevice_idasuser...
如何动态切换 SQL 语句中的表名?
sql="SELECT*FROM"+table_name使用占位符:有些数据库操作库支持使用占位符来代替SQL语句中的变量,然后在执行SQL语句时将占位符替换为实际的表名,例如:table_name="my_table"sql="SELECT*FROM%s"cursor.execute(sql,(table_name,))使用ORM框架:ORM框架可以自动将数据库表...
Pandas与SQL的数据操作语句对照
如果你想重命名一个列,使用.rename():#SQLSELECTcolumn_aasApple,column_basBananaFROMtable_df#Pandastable_df[['column_a','column_b']].rename(columns={'column_a':'Apple','column_b':'Banana'})SELECTCASEWHEN对于等价于SELECTCASEWHEN的情况,您可以使用np.select(),其...
ASP+PHP 标准sql注入语句
update表名set字段=(selecttop1namefromsysobjectswherextype=uandstatus>0[andname<>你得到的表名查出一个加一个])[where条件]selecttop1namefromsysobjectswherextype=uandstatus>0andnamenotin(table1,table2,…)通过SQLSERVER注入_blank>漏洞建_blank>数据库...
MYSQL常用语句
MYSQL常用语句1、mysql服务的启动和停止netstopmysql#启动netstartmysql#停止2、登录mysqlmysql-hlocalhost-uroot-P3306-ppassword:***-hmysql连接地址-umysql登录用户名-Pmysql连接端口(默认为3306)-pmysql登录密码(不建议直接在后面写密码[明文])3、密码...
SQLAlchemy 使用经验
以User类为例,它的__tablename__属性就是数据库中该表的名称,它有id和name这两个字段,分别为整型和30个定长字符(www.e993.com)2024年9月10日。Column还有一些其他的参数,我就不解释了。最后,BaseModel.metadata.create_all(engine)会找到BaseModel的所有子类,并在数据库中建立这些表;drop_all()则是删除这些表。
30个Oracle语句优化规则详解(1)
selecta.sdesc,b.locationfromwork_citya,plant_detailbwherea.city_id=b.city_id不能用户jack通过privatesynonym访问plant_detail而jill是表的所有者,对象不同。C.两个SQL语句中必须使用相同的名字的绑定变量(bindvariables)例如:第一组的两个SQL语句是相同的(可以共享),而第二组中的两个语...
SQL能完成哪方面的计算?一文详解关系代数和SQL语法
在执行顺序上,首先从表中select出需要的列;然后执行WHERE语句;过滤完后,执行GROUPBY聚合计算;聚合后的结果执行HAVING执行二次过滤;然后执行ORDERBY排序结果;最后根据LIMIT限定输出的行数。图2-2SQL执行顺序经过以上步骤,完成对一个表的操作,并且输出一个新的表。当需要嵌套查询时,把内部的结果表用括号包含起...
MySQL中有两种临时表
1)创建临时表创建临时表很容易,在CREATETABLE语句上添加TEMPORARY关键字,如下所示:CREATETEMPORARYTABLE<表名>...临时表的命名可以和非临时表同名,但是同名后非临时表将对当前会话不可见,直到临时表被删除。2)查询临时表创建了临时表之后,运行SHOWTABLES命令不会列出临时表,以及在INFORMATION...
Pandas DataFrame 中的自连接和交叉连接
要获取员工向谁汇报的姓名,可以使用自连接查询表。我们首先将创建一个新的名为df_managers的DataFrame,然后join自己。在join时需要删除了第二个df_managers的manager_id,这样才不会报错。要获取经理的信息所以使用how='left'。进行左链接,如果没有这个经理则会得到NaN,最后就是重命名列。